Answer to Question 2

Population increase can overwhelm any emigration. The numbers of emigrants is
so small that there is little effect on the population sending the emigrants offplanet. One
example is the peopling of North America from Europe. Europe's population was barely
affected. Another example is peopling of South America from Europe as well. Many other
examples are possibleAustralia, New Zealand, etc. had essentially no effect on Britain's
population.

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) was originally known as the Communicable Disease Center, which was formed to fight malaria. It was originally head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, since the Southern states faced the worst threat from malaria.

Before a vaccine is licensed in the USA,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) reviews it for safety and effectiveness. The CDC then reviews all studies again, as well as the American Academy of Pediatrics and the American Academy of Family Physicians. Every lot of vaccine is tested before administration to the public, and the FDA regularly inspects vaccine manufacturers' facilities.
